BlackRock has ‘no commercial relationship’ with Hedera, HBAR sinks 32%

A BlackRock spokesperson confirmed the firm wasn’t directly involved in Archax and Ownera’s decision to tokenize shares of BlackRock’s ICS Treasury Fund on Hedera.

BlackRock has confirmed it has “no commercial relationship” with Hedera and that it did not choose the Hedera Hashgraph to tokenize any BlackRock funds, including shares of its $22 billion money market fund.

Hedera’s token (HBAR) rallied over 100% on Tuesday following the HBAR Foundation’s announcement on X stating that blockchain firms Archax and Ownera tokenized BlackRock’s ICS U.S. Treasury Fund on Hedera.

Some misinterpreted the post to suggest BlackRock played an active role in the tokenization effort, but a BlackRock spokesperson has confirmed to Cointelegraph that’s not the case.
